IStereotype 인터페이스
프로필 정의에서 스테레오타입은 UML 정의 내에서 지정된 metaclass 집합에 적용 될 수 있으며 metaclass에 대한 추가 속성을 정의할 수 있습니다.
네임스페이스: Microsoft.VisualStudio.Uml.Profiles
어셈블리: Microsoft.VisualStudio.Uml.Interfaces(Microsoft.VisualStudio.Uml.Interfaces.dll)
구문
‘선언
Public Interface IStereotype
public interface IStereotype
public interface class IStereotype
type IStereotype = interface end
public interface IStereotype
IStereotype 형식에서는 다음과 같은 멤버를 노출합니다.
속성
이름 | 설명 | |
---|---|---|
DisplayName | ||
Metaclasses | 이 스테레오타입을 적용할 수 있는 요소의 형식입니다(예: IComponent 또는 IAttribute).이 목록에 있는 메타클래스의 하위 형식에 스테레오타입도 적용할 수 있습니다. | |
Name | ||
Profile | 이 스테레오타입이 정의된 프로필입니다. | |
Properties | 이 스테레오타입은 대상 메타 클래스에서 정의하는 확장 속성입니다. |
위쪽
메서드
이름 | 설명 | |
---|---|---|
CanApplyTo(String) | ||
CanApplyTo(Type) | ||
GetPropertyByName |
위쪽
설명
참고
이 형식에 정의된 메서드는 확장 메서드입니다.메서드를 사용하려면 프로젝트 참조를 .NET 어셈블리 Microsoft.VisualStudio.ArchitectureTools.Extensibility.dll에 추가하고 using Microsoft.VisualStudio.ArchitectureTools.Extensibility.Uml 지시문을 코드에 포함해야 합니다.